The Symbolism of Easter

Easter Sunday 2017 was rich in symbolism, with various elements representing different aspects of the Christian faith. Some of the most significant symbols included:

  • Easter Eggs: Easter eggs are a universal symbol of new life and resurrection. The practice of decorating and hiding eggs dates back to ancient times and has been adopted by Christians to represent the empty tomb of Jesus.
  • Easter Lilies: These white flowers are often used to decorate churches and homes during Easter. They symbolize purity, hope, and the resurrection of Jesus Christ.
  • The Easter Bunny: While not a religious symbol, the Easter Bunny has become a popular figure in many cultures. The bunny is often depicted delivering Easter eggs and treats to children, adding a playful element to the holiday.
  • Hot Cross Buns: These sweet buns, marked with a cross, are traditionally eaten on Good Friday and Easter Sunday. The cross represents the crucifixion of Jesus, while the spices in the buns symbolize the embalming spices used to prepare his body for burial.

These symbols added depth and meaning to the celebrations of Easter Sunday 2017, reminding believers of the significance of the resurrection and the hope it brings.

Easter Sunday 2017 Around the World

Easter Sunday 2017 was celebrated in diverse ways around the world, reflecting the rich cultural heritage of different regions. Here are some notable celebrations from various countries:

Country Tradition Description
Italy Colomba Pasquale A traditional Easter cake shaped like a dove, symbolizing peace and the Holy Spirit.
Greece Easter Eggs Greeks dye Easter eggs red to symbolize the blood of Christ and the renewal of life.
Mexico Semana Santa A week-long celebration leading up to Easter Sunday, featuring processions, reenactments of the Passion of Christ, and traditional foods.
Poland Śmigus-Dyngus A tradition where people splash water on each other on Easter Monday, symbolizing purification and renewal.
United States Easter Parades Many cities, particularly New York, hold Easter parades featuring elaborate hats, costumes, and floats.

These diverse traditions highlight the global significance of Easter Sunday 2017 and the unique ways in which different cultures honor the resurrection of Jesus Christ.
